The Solar Inverter Market is valued at USD 15.5 billion in 2025 and is projected to grow at a CAGR of 13.8% to reach USD 49.6 billion by 2034.The solar inverter market is expanding significantly as the global shift toward renewable energy accelerates, driven by rising energy demand, increased environmental awareness, and supportive government policies. Solar inverters, essential devices that convert direct current (DC) generated by solar panels into alternating current (AC) for household, commercial, and grid applications, are fundamental to the functionality and efficiency of solar photovoltaic (PV) systems. With advancements in technology, modern inverters not only optimize energy output but also ensure grid stability and enable remote monitoring capabilities, significantly enhancing solar system performance and user convenience. The ongoing decline in solar panel and inverter prices, coupled with technological improvements in efficiency and reliability, has made solar power increasingly competitive compared to traditional energy sources. Residential, commercial, and utility-scale solar installations have become substantial contributors to market growth, fueled by robust global renewable energy initiatives and increased investor interest. Consequently, the solar inverter market is positioned prominently within the renewable energy landscape, supporting extensive global adoption and sustainable energy generation. Throughout 2024, the solar inverter market witnessed substantial growth, driven by significant technological advancements, market consolidation, and expanded global deployments of solar power projects. The adoption of innovative inverter technologies, particularly micro-inverters and hybrid inverter systems integrated with energy storage capabilities, increased notably. These advancements improved system efficiency, energy yield, and provided reliable power supply solutions, addressing solar intermittency issues. Additionally, rapid adoption of advanced software solutions and smart grid technologies further enhanced inverter functionalities, allowing detailed energy analytics, real-time monitoring, and predictive maintenance capabilities. The residential solar segment particularly benefited from increased adoption of hybrid and battery-integrated inverters, enabling homeowners to achieve greater energy independence and improved resilience against grid outages. Utility-scale projects increasingly adopted high-capacity central inverters with advanced grid management capabilities, significantly boosting project performance and reliability. Moreover, favorable governmental policies and substantial private investments, especially in North America, Europe, and the Asia-Pacific region, strengthened the market landscape, promoting higher demand and rapid innovation throughout the year.
